About Grayson
With its distinguished English origins, the boy's name Grayson translates to "son of the steward," evoking a sense of heritage and responsibility. This sophisticated yet approachable name has become a modern favorite, perfectly balancing a tailored surname style with contemporary charm.

Popularity in the U.S.
Grayson ranks #48 in U.S. SSA 2024 boys data with 6,211 births..
